SFPTglobalSolarRadiation

Global Solar Radiation sensor object..  Typically Global Solar Radiation sensor object output is connected to the input of a controller. The Global Solar Radiation value can e.g. be used to estimate the energy input into a building by the sun.

Mandatory Network Variables

nvoGlobalRadWatts per square meter.:   This output network variable reports the Solar Global Radiation with W/m2.
